On the Establishment of Internally Consistent Solar Scales of Oscillator Strengths and Abundances of Chemical Elements - Part Two - on the Errors of the Oscillator Strengths of FEI Lines in the Kurucz
Abstract
It is shown that the errors on the oscillator strengths of the Kurucz-Peytremann gf-scale depend in a regular way upon the excitation potential and gf-value. Oscillator strengths with small values of gf and large excitation potentials are underestimated, and vice versa. Especially strong underestimations (by ≈2 orders of magnitude) of the oscillator strengths take place for the lines with excitation potentials EPL > 4 eV and oscillator strengths log gf < -4.0.
